Abstract
Background: Marine brown algae, Kjellmaniella crassifolia Miyabe (Gagome) is extensively harvested in Northern Japan and is known to help improve the immune system and prevent lifestyle diseases by its functional constituents, particularly the polysaccharide fucoidan. However, since most scientific findings come from animal studies, we examined its potential effectiveness in humans to raise immune functions, using small amounts of Gagome to avoid overconsumption of iodide. Methods: We set up a double-blind, placebo-controlled clinical trial (n=30 subjects for Gagome consumption; n=30 for placebo), in which 0.8 gram/day of Gagome containing 200 mg as dietary fiber (ca. 80 mg as fucoidan) was ingested for 8 weeks. The primary end-point was natural killer (NK) cell activity while other immune-related biomarkers, such as immunoglobulins (IgM and IgA) and cytokines (IL-12 and IFN-g) were secondary end-points.Results: No adverse effects were observed during the course of the clinical trial. We found that 8-week daily Gagome intake raised NK cell activities for the group with a relatively higher baseline number of NK cells (p=0.03). We also demonstrated that Gagome intake exerted a tendency to stimulate IgA secretion. These results indicate the possibility that Gagome intake may potentiate host defense systems in human as seen in animal studies.Conclusion: In this study, we used small amounts of Gagome (0.8 g daily) as an active test sample to avoid overconsumption of iodide, and found that this amount could enhance NK cell activities, particularly in the subclass with initially higher NK cell numbers. We also found an appreciable increment of IgA. With all of these facts, it seems that Gagome intake activates immune responses that contribute to the promotion of health through stimulation of the immune system.Keywords: clinical trial, dietary fiber, fucoidan, Gagome, natural killer cells

Abstract
Background: Soy isoflavones belong to a class of plant-based compounds known as phytoestrogens and effect menopausal symptoms and bone metabolism. We evaluated the effects of high-isoflavone soybeans (“Yukipirika”) in climacteric women.Methods: In this randomized, double-blind, placebo-controlled study, we randomly selected 64 female subjects (aged 46–60 years) to consume products made from high-isoflavone soybeans (active test), low-isoflavone soybeans (Placebo 2), or wheat (Placebo 1). The simplified menopausal index (SMI) test, visual analog scale (VAS) of skin and hair conditions, joints functions, and bowel movements, hematological analysis, and urinalysis were performed at weeks 0, 4, and 8 during the study period. Results: Intake of high-isoflavone soybeans did not change bone metabolism parameters. However, a subsection of the SMI score was improved in the active test food group compared to the Placebo 2 food group. Additionally, VAS of skin conditions, joints functions, and bowel movements improved in the active test group compared to the Placebo 1 or Placebo 2 groups. Conclusion: These results suggest that the ingestion of high-isoflavone soybeans can improve skin conditions, joints functions, and bowel movements, in addition to menopausal symptoms.Keywords: bone metabolism; clinical trial; isoflavone; soybeans; menopausal symptoms; Yukipirika

Abstract
Background:
The semiquantitative Clinical Frailty Scale (CFS) is a simple tool to assess patients’ frailty and has been shown to correlate with mortality in elderly patients even when evaluated by nongeriatricians. The aim of the current study was to determine the prognostic value of CFS in patients who underwent transcatheter aortic valve replacement.
Methods:
We utilized the OCEAN (Optimized Catheter Valvular Intervention) Japanese multicenter registry to review data of 1215 patients who underwent transcatheter aortic valve replacement. Patients were categorized into 5 groups based on the CFS stages: CFS 1-3, CFS 4, CFS 5, CFS 6, and CFS ≥7. We subsequently evaluated the relationship between CFS grading and other indicators of frailty, including body mass index, serum albumin, gait speed, and mean hand grip. We also assessed differences in baseline characteristics, procedural outcomes, and early and midterm mortality among the 5 groups.
Results:
Patient distribution into the 5 CFS groups was as follows: 38.0% (CFS 1-3), 32.9% (CFS4), 15.1% (CFS 5), 10.0% (CFS 6), and 4.0% (CFS ≥7). The CFS grade showed significant correlation with body mass index (Spearman’s ρ=−0.077,
P
=0.007), albumin (ρ=−0.22,
P
<0.001), gait speed (ρ=−0.28,
P
<0.001), and grip strength (ρ=−0.26,
P
<0.001). Cumulative 1-year mortality increased with increasing CFS stage (7.2%, 8.6%. 15.7%, 16.9%, 44.1%,
P
<0.001). In a Cox regression multivariate analysis, the CFS (per 1 category increase) was an independent predictive factor of increased late cumulative mortality risk (hazard ratio, 1.28; 95% confidence interval, 1.10–1.49;
P
<0.001).
Conclusions:
In addition to reflecting the degree of frailty, the CFS was a useful marker for predicting late mortality in an elderly transcatheter aortic valve replacement cohort.

Abstract
BACKGROUND Hepatocellular carcinoma (HCC) is the sixth most common cancer worldwide and has high mortality despite treatment. While sorafenib has a survival benefit for patients with advanced HCC, clinical response is highly variable. AIM To determine whether development of sorafenib toxicity is a prognostic marker of survival in HCC. METHODS In this prospective multicentre cohort study, patients with advanced-stage HCC receiving sorafenib were recruited from five international specialist centres. Demographic and clinical data including development and grade of sorafenib toxicity during treatment, radiological response to sorafenib and survival time (months) were recorded prospectively. RESULTS A total of 634 patients with advanced-stage HCC receiving sorafenib were recruited to the study, with a median follow-up of 6692.3 person-months at risk. The majority of patients were male (81%) with Child-Pugh A stage liver disease (74%) and Barcelona Clinic Liver Cancer stage C HCC (64%). Median survival time was 8.1 months (IQR 3.8-18.6 months). 94% experienced at least one sorafenib-related toxicity: 34% diarrhoea, 16% hypertension and 37% hand-foot syndrome (HFS). Twenty-one per cent ceased sorafenib due to toxicity and 59% ceased treatment due to progressive disease or death. On multivariate analysis, sorafenib-related diarrhoea (HR 0.76, 95% CI 0.61-0.95, P = 0.017), hypertension (HR 0.531, 95% CI 0.37-0.76, P < 0.0001) and HFS (HR 0.65, 95% CI 0.51-0.81, P < 0.0001) were all significant independent predictors of overall survival after adjusting for age, severity of liver disease, tumour stage and sorafenib dose. CONCLUSION Development of sorafenib-related toxicity including diarrhoea, hypertension and hand-foot syndrome is associated with prolonged overall survival in patients with advanced-stage HCC on sorafenib.

Abstract
BACKGROUND Drug development in hepatocellular carcinoma (HCC) is limited by disease heterogeneity, with hepatic reserve being a major source of variation in survival outcomes. The albumin-bilirubin (ALBI) grade is a validated index of liver function in patients with HCC. AIM To test the accuracy of the ALBI grade in predicting post-sorafenib overall survival (PSOS) in patients who permanently discontinued treatment. METHODS From a prospectively maintained international database of 447 consecutive referrals, we derived 386 eligible patients treated with sorafenib within Barcelona Clinic Liver Cancer C stage (62%), 75% of whom were of Child class A at initiation. Clinical variables at sorafenib discontinuation were analysed for their impact on post-sorafenib overall survival using uni- and multivariable analyses. RESULTS Median post-sorafenib overall survival of the 386 eligible patients was 3.4 months and median sorafenib duration was 2.9 months, with commonest causes of cessation being disease progression (68%) and toxicity (24%). At discontinuation, 92 patients (24%) progressed to terminal stage, due to worsening Child class to C in 40 (10%). Median post-sorafenib overall survival in patients eligible for second-line therapies (n = 294) was 17.5, 7.5 and 1.9 months according respectively to ALBI grade 1, 2 and 3 (P < 0.001). CONCLUSIONS The ALBI grade at sorafenib discontinuation identifies a subset of patients with prolonged stability of hepatic reserve and superior survival. This may allow improved patient selection for second-line therapies in advanced HCC.
